Summary SC issued notices in a case regarding corruption in rental power projects.
The notices have been issued to the Ministry of Water and Power, the Law Ministry and the Chairman WAPDA.At the very beginning of the hearing, the court interrogated the petitioner MNA Khawaja Asif why he came to the court to raise voice against corruption in rental powers projects instead of highlighting the issue in the Parliament.At his, Khawaja Asif said, “When other institutions become inactive, we have to go to the departments which are active.The court told Khawaja Asif that Faisal Saleh Hayat had moved an application to linger on the issue. At this, Khawaja Asif said that Faisal has become a minister and it seems that he does not wish to pursue his petitions properly.The court adjourned the hearing till October 26.
